Output 81d56beb3ebc5eddc5014774d931a5847f0323d997691ac1e824c641c6aee242:0

value
148402568
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 fb62b5f91ee9047ba62ddcc2ac14f2b361c59ec0 OP_EQUALVERIFY OP_CHECKSIG
address
Li9A7uoyJekNST3QqFbKCsTqg9soUj8Vdu
transaction
81d56beb3ebc5eddc5014774d931a5847f0323d997691ac1e824c641c6aee242
spent
true